How a Sport Should Fit
When it comes to dressing for certain occasions, a sport jacket can be the perfect piece to complete the look. However, to ensure that you look your best, it is important to know how a sport jacket should fit. Here is everything you need to know to make sure your sport jacket fits you like a glove.
Understanding the Importance of a Well-Fitting Sport
Wearing a well-fitting sport jacket can make all the difference in how you look and feel. A sport jacket that is too big or too small can create an unbalanced and unflattering look. A perfectly fitting sport jacket should provide structure to your body, enhance your shoulders, and define your waistline.
Choosing the Right Size
The first step in ensuring that your sport jacket fits properly is to choose the right size. The size of a sport jacket is typically determined by your chest measurement. Measure yourself around the fullest part of your chest and then subtract two inches to determine your jacket size. For example, if your chest measures 42 inches, your jacket size would be a 40.
When trying on a sport jacket, make sure you can easily button the jacket without feeling tight or uncomfortable. There should be enough room in the jacket to move your arms freely, and you should be able to cross your arms without feeling restricted.
Ensuring the Right Length
The length of a sport jacket is equally important. If a sport jacket is too long, it can make you look shorter, while a jacket that is too short can leave you looking disproportionate. The proper length of a sport jacket should fall just below the hip bones and cover your rear end.
To ensure the correct length, stand with your arms at your sides and the jacket should fall naturally at the bottom of your wrist. If the jacket goes past your wrist, it is too long. If the jacket sits above the bottom of your wrist, it is too short.
Checking the Shoulder Fit

To check the fit of the shoulders, hug yourself while wearing the jacket. If you feel the material pulling across your upper back, the jacket is too tight. If there is a significant amount of material bunching up, the jacket is too big.
Evaluating the Sleeve Length
The right sleeve length is crucial when it comes to a well-fitting sport jacket. The sleeves should neither be too long nor too short, but instead, fall right at the base of your thumb.
When trying on a sport jacket, wear a shirt underneath that is long-sleeved, with the cuffs peeking out slightly from the jacket sleeves. If the sleeves are too long, they will bunch up at the wrist, which can be unflattering. If the jacket sleeves are too short, the shirt cuff will be visible, which can be distracting.
Assessing the Torso Fit

To determine the fit of the jacket, button it, and check for any pulling at the button area. If the jacket pulls, it may be too tight across your chest or waist. On the other hand, if the jacket bunches up, it may be too big.
In Conclusion
Choosing a sport jacket with the right fit is essential to looking and feeling your best. Remembering to consider the size, length, shoulder fit, sleeve length, and torso fit can help ensure that your sport jacket fits perfectly.
